In the bustling world of financial markets, Samsung Securities Co Ltd stands as a prominent player, deeply rooted in South Korea's economic landscape. Established as a member of the Samsung conglomerate, this firm has carved out a significant niche by providing a multitude of financial services. Its operations range from brokerage services and wealth management to corporate finance and investment banking. At its core, Samsung Securities thrives on facilitating trades in both domestic and international markets, acting as an intermediary that connects investors with a myriad of financial instruments. The company capitalizes on its comprehensive research and insights, giving it an edge in delivering tailored solutions to its clients and thereby cementing strong relationships built on trust and expertise. What really drives Samsung Securities' revenue machine is its diversified service approach, ensuring a steady stream of income from various channels. The brokerage services serve as a backbone, generating commission-based income through the execution of trades. Meanwhile, in the investment banking sector, the company garners significant revenue by advising on mergers and acquisitions, underwriting securities, and facilitating capital raising for corporations. Furthermore, its wealth management division attracts and maintains high-net-worth clients by offering tailored financial advice and portfolio management services, earning fees based on the assets under management. Through these synergistic operations, Samsung Securities Co Ltd not only sustains its growth but also adapts to market fluctuations, continually seeking innovation to stay ahead of the curve in the dynamic financial markets.

What is Operating Margin?
Operating Margin shows how much profit a company makes from its regular business activities after covering operating costs. It helps measure how efficiently the company turns sales into profit.
How is Operating Margin calculated?

Operating Margin is calculated by dividing the Operating Income by the Revenue.

What is Samsung Securities Co Ltd's current Operating Margin?

The current Operating Margin for Samsung Securities Co Ltd is 43.9%, which is above its 3-year median of 40.5%.

How has Operating Margin changed over time?

Over the last 3 years, Samsung Securities Co Ltd’s Operating Margin has increased from 36.8% to 43.9%. During this period, it reached a low of 32.1% on Dec 31, 2022 and a high of 45.9% on Dec 31, 2024.
